We could use a modern day Meinertzhagen. He now has a reputation of being a B/S artist, but I believe these two tales are true.

During the fighting in Africa in WWI, the Germans had a very effective Arab spy - gave the Brits fits (no pun intended). Meinertzhagen, an intelligence officer, faked a letter from the Brits thanking that Arab for his excellent undercover work. He made sure the Germans intercepted it, and they obligingly shot the guy as a double agent.

In the battle of Gaza, he created a haversack stained with horse blood and filled it with everything an officer would possess - fake plans, codes, and personal items. Even fake letters from a fictional wife, sandwiches, and an expensive (but worn) watch. (Shades of "The Man Who Never Was").

Meinertzhagen made sure he was spotted by an enemy patrol, faked getting wounded (verified by those bloodstains), and in his "haste" to flee, left the haversack behind. The Turks fell for it and lost the battle.
